Transaction ff1c568f47938a724ae7bf17f6c8157195094e29106805e4dc8362dda38eb673

1 Input
2 Outputs
  • ff1c568f47938a724ae7bf17f6c8157195094e29106805e4dc8362dda38eb673:0
  • value  1646262
    address  3KMrMJZNRR73nfEarV2U9p4XDgeEtmEQmE
  • ff1c568f47938a724ae7bf17f6c8157195094e29106805e4dc8362dda38eb673:1
  • value  11413615
    address  3G8Ptz8GNiBNhc4hkAaPujpaLyvA4vjMEF